Resizing Automatic and Linked-Clone Pools
The following PowerShell functions determine the current usage of all desktop pools and resize any
automatically provisioned or linked-clone desktop pools that are at maximum capacity.
# PollAllPoolsUsage
# Parameters
# $increment Amount by which to increase a pool that is at maximum capacity (default = 5).
function PollAllPoolsUsage
{ param ($increment)
if(-not $increment){
$increment = 5
}
# Retrieve all pool objects and check each one individually
$pools = Get-Pool
foreach ($pool in $pools){
PollPoolUsage $pool $increment
}
}
# PollPoolUsage
# Parameters
# $Pool Pool object that represents the pool to be checked.
# $increment Amount by which to increase pool that is at maximum capacity.
function PollPoolUsage
{ param ($Pool, $increment)
# Get a list of remote sessions for the pool (errors are suppressed)
$remotes = Get-RemoteSession -pool_id $Pool.pool_id -ErrorAction SilentlyContinue
# Count the remote sessions.
$remotecount = 0
if($remotes){
$remotecount = ([Object[]]($remotes)).Count
}
# Determine the maximum number of desktops configured for a pool.
$maxdesktops = 0
if($Pool.deliveryModel -eq "Provisioned"){
$maxdesktops = $Pool.maximumCount
} else {
$maxdesktops = $Pool.machineDNs.split(";").Count
}
# Output the usage statistics for a pool.
Write-Output ("==== " + $Pool.pool_id + " ====")
Write-Output ("Remote session count: " + $remotecount)
Write-Output ("Maximum desktops: " + $maxdesktops)
